2.  Started January 26, 2017     *** NEW NOVEL STUDY combined with Drama
 “Be” the main character and act like and/or discuss him / her / it in detail.
 
Criteria:
 MAIN CHARACTER:
  • Character’s appearance clearly shown in what you wear and how you move, talk, and act.
  • Character’s personality traits are acted out/discussed as you present in class.
  • Act out what he/she does and/or says that makes him/her important in your novel (can include friends, relatives, enemies, and any relationships the character has with others in the book).

PROBLEM: Talk about the problem in the story.


RESOLUTION: Act out and explain how the character solves/does not solve the problem in the story.


MORAL: Show, by acting, how the character learns something (a lesson, moral, a theme) and describe what he/she learned.


RECOMMENDATIONS: Talk about whether you would recommend the novel for others to read.
……………………………………………………………………………………………..

*Must talk about the title of book, author’s name, your name (your character’s name), and today’s date.
